This ICR for the proposed section 17(a)(2) policy changes are not approved, in part. The increased burden associated with the multilingual acknowledgement statements (244 hours) and the research product verification (98 hours) has demonstrated practical utility and is approved. However, at this time, it is unclear whether the change the "similarity exemption" is the least burdensome necessary (5 CFR 1320.4(b)(1)). Public comments on the proposed policy change will hel evaluate the merits and whether the increased burden (549 hours) is accurate. In addition, EPA shall reexamine its assumption that per shipment (rather than annual) reporting is minimal basedon public comments.

FEDERAL LAW REQUIRES EXPORTERS OF AN UNREGISTERED PESTICIDE TO OBTAIN A STATEMENT FROM THE FOREIGN PURCHASER ACKNOWLEDGING THAT THEY UNDERSTAND THAT THE PESTICIDE IS NOT REGISTERED IN THE UNITED STATES AND CANNOT BE SOLD IN THE UNITED STATES. EPA MUST TRANSMIT A COPY OF THIS STATEMENT TO AN APPROPRIATE OFFICIAL IN THE GOVERNMENT OF THE IMPORTING COUNTRY.
